Camp Overview Day 1 — Patchwork Pillow
You’ll be welcomed with your own work station and project supplies
Learn basic machine-sewing techniques in a friendly, step-by-step environment where exploration is encouraged, while also working toward a common goal of a completed project
Learn machine sewing vocabulary and applicable tips and tricks
Design and assemble a colorful patchwork top, add batting and backing, and sew a finished envelope pillow you’ll be proud to take home.
Practice safe use of sewing machines and tools along with simple finishing touches
Day 2 — Beach Tote
Apply new skills to create a sturdy, custom beach tote perfect for books, towels, and treasures.
Learn pattern layout, cutting, reinforcing seams, and adding pockets or straps
Personalize your tote with fun fabrics and small embellishments using an iron, decorative stitches, and your imagination
